So, I was trying to figure out some wiring in my dash.  I have a 2020 GMC Sierra WT/base.  I am currently trying to troubleshoot an issue, which may entail swapping in the USB receptacle pictured below - the one with ONLY two USB connections, one with USB C and one with USB A - NOT the one with the SD/memory card slot.

 

My question - which can probably be easily answered by anyone that has done a console swap in to a non-console truck...

On the BACK of this specific dash receptacle, there are TWO USB connections, as well as the wiring harness connections.  Is the SECOND USB connection in the rear of the receptacle coming from a module?  Or is that where the console extension harness gets it's feed from?  

 

Or to word the question another way... 

For anyone that had NO console AND had this specific receptacle in their truck from the factory - was one of the USB connections in the rear left with nothing plugged in to it?

 

Thank you for your time!

Found my own answer...in case anyone needs in the future...one port seems to be going to the rear console - jumper harness, then console harness, to console USB receptacle.  One to the radio module.
